Hi,

I have a 2003 Honda Accord EX V6 3.0L and I'm debating between buying the Performance Friction brake pads: 0787.20 Carbon Metallic (Front) and 0537.20 Carbon Metallic (Rear) for a total of $100
or the EBC Green Stuff: DP21669 (Front) DP21193 (Rear) organic break pads for a total of $160.

I use my car almost every day to go to school (Short distance) and sometimes I like to take it to the road to get some speed.

I've read mixed review about both brake pads and I would like to know which brand I should buy?

Any insight on the performance of the Carbonic Metallic vs. the organic material?

Anyone running one of this brands?
